Tune 12 instruments

  • Guitar — Standard, Drop D, Drop C, Open G, Open D, Open E, DADGAD, Half-Step Down
  • 12-String Guitar
  • Electric Bass — 4, 5 and 6-string
  • Ukulele — High-G and Low-G
  • Mandolin, Banjo, Puerto Rican Cuatro, and Cuban Tres
  • Violin, Viola, Cello and Contrabass

Two ways to tune

  • Tuning Detect — choose your instrument and string, and PrezTune locks onto the target pitch, guiding the needle to center.
  • Manual Tuning — a chromatic mode that names any note you play, perfect for alternate tunings and quick checks.

Pinpoint accuracy

PrezTune reads your microphone’s raw, unprocessed signal — no automatic gain, echo cancellation, or noise suppression getting in the way — so the pitch detector hears your true tone. A large percentage-based meter plus a cents readout make it easy to land dead-on.

Play a reference note

Not sure what it should sound like? Tap Play Note to hear the exact target pitch for the selected string and tune by ear.
